| Abstract | We present a preliminary analysis of the supply chain issues associated with rapid market penetration of EGS in U.S. Assuming that geothermal capacity will produce 10% of U.S. power needs in 2030, demand and supply of key supply chain segments – seismic exploration crews, drilling rigs, and casing and tubing – are estimated and analyzed. Drilling rigs are likely to be constrained in supply, while casing and tubing and seismic crews are unlikely to pose supply chain constraints. |
